Core product for iMio events website
Project description
imio.events.core
Core product form iMio events website
Features
This products contains: - Content types: Agenda, Folder, Event
Examples
Documentation
TODO
Translations
This product has been translated into
French
Installation
Install imio.events.core by adding it to your buildout:
[buildout] ... eggs = imio.events.core
and then running bin/buildout
Contribute
Issue Tracker: https://github.com/collective/imio.events.core/issues
Source Code: https://github.com/collective/imio.events.core
License
The project is licensed under the GPLv2.
Contributors
Changelog
1.2 (2023-10-25)
WEB-3985 : Use new portrait / paysage scales & logic [boulch, laulaz]
WEB-3985 : Remove old cropping information when image changes [boulch, laulaz]
1.1.15 (2023-10-18)
WEB-3997 : Fix : Initial agenda must be kept! [boulch]
WEB-3997 : Fix : Add condition to avoid getting a broken “_broken_to_path” old/removed agenda [boulch]
1.1.14 (2023-10-17)
WEB-3997 : Fix recursive_generator if agenda A has a reference to agenda B and agenda B has a reference to agenda A [boulch]
1.1.13 (2023-10-11)
WEB-3997 : Add cascading agendas subscriptions retrieval in endpoint to get events “by dependency” [boulch]
1.1.12 (2023-10-09)
WEB-3989 : Fix infinite loop on object deletion & remove logs [laulaz]
1.1.11 (2023-09-12)
Avoid infinite loop with bad recurrence RRULE expression (INTERVAL=0”) - improved See https://github.com/plone/plone.formwidget.recurrence/issues/39 [laulaz]
1.1.10 (2023-07-26)
[WEB-3937] Fix add / edit forms for events [boulch, laulaz]
1.1.9 (2023-07-24)
[WEB-3937] Limit event duration to maximum 3 years [boulch, laulaz]
1.1.8 (2023-07-18)
Add logs in endpoint. Help us to find why agenda go slowlier [boulch]
1.1.7 (2023-07-03)
Avoid infinite loop with bad recurrence RRULE expression (INTERVAL=0”) See https://github.com/plone/plone.formwidget.recurrence/issues/39 [laulaz]
1.1.6 (2023-05-05)
INFRA-4725 : Add logging to find infinite loop in recurrence calculation [laulaz]
Migrate to Plone 6.0.4 [boulch]
1.1.5 (2023-03-31)
Need fullobjects in query to avoid “Cannot read properties of undefined (reading ‘latitude’)” in rest view So, we need to serialize first_start and first_end from obj.start and obj.end. If we don’t do that, we got brain.start/end these are updates with first valid event occurence [boulch]
1.1.4 (2023-03-30)
Fix occurrences expansion calculation for start dates We can’t use start/end recurring indexes because they return the next occurrence and not the first one, so recurrence rule cannot be applied on them. [laulaz]
Fix bug calculating event_dates index with occurrences [laulaz]
WEB-3908 : Create new endpoint to serve batched events occurrences [boulch]
1.1.3 (2023-03-13)
Add warning message if images are too small to be cropped [laulaz]
Migrate to Plone 6.0.2 [boulch]
Fix reindex after cut / copy / paste in some cases [laulaz]
1.1.2 (2023-02-20)
Remove unused title_fr and description_fr metadatas [laulaz]
Remove SearchableText_fr (Solr will use SearchableText for FR) [laulaz]
1.1.1 (2023-01-12)
Add new descriptions metadatas and SearchableText indexes for multilingual [laulaz]
1.1 (2022-12-20)
Update to Plone 6.0.0 final [boulch]
1.0.1 (2022-11-15)
Fix SearchableText index for multilingual [laulaz]
1.0 (2022-11-15)
Add multilingual features: New fields, vocabularies translations, restapi serializer [laulaz]
1.0a6 (2022-10-21)
WEB-3770 : Add serializer to get included items when you request an imio.events.Event fullbobjects [boulch]
WEB-3757 : Automaticaly create some defaults agendas (with agendas subscription) when creating a new entity [boulch]
WEB-3726 : Add subjects (keyword) in SearchableText [boulch]
1.0a5 (2022-10-18)
Add logging to find cause of infinite loop statement [laulaz]
Fix deprecated get_mimetype_icon [boulch]
Add logging to find cause of infinite loop statement [laulaz]
Add eea.faceted.navigable behavior on Entity & Agenda types [laulaz]
1.0a4 (2022-07-14)
Ensure objects are marked as modified after appending to a list attribute [laulaz]
Fix selected_agendas on events after creating a “linked” agenda [boulch]
1.0a3 (2022-05-03)
Remove useless imio.events.Page content type [boulch]
Use unique urls for images scales to ease caching [boulch]
Use common.interfaces.ILocalManagerAware to mark a locally manageable content [boulch]
1.0a2 (2022-02-09)
Add event_dates index to handle current events queries correctly [laulaz]
Update buildout to use Plone 6.0.0a3 packages versions [boulch]
1.0a1 (2022-01-25)
Initial release. [boulch]
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.